Suchergebnisse für Anfrage "performance"
Kann ein Array effizienter gruppiert werden als sortiert?
Während ich an einem Beispielcode für eine Algorithmusfrage arbeitete, stieß ich auf die Situation, in der ich ein Eingabearray sortierte, obwohl ich nur identische Elemente gruppieren musste, aber nicht in einer bestimmten Reihenfolge, ...
Grundlegendes zu Speicherleistungsindikatoren
[Update - 30. September 2010] Da ich viel über dieses und verwandte Themen gelernt habe, schreibe ich alle Tipps, die ich aus meinen Erfahrungen und Vorschlägen in den Antworten hier unten gesammelt habe- 1) Verwenden Sie Memory Profiler ...
Sollten Sie überprüfen, ob die Karte Key enthält, bevor Sie ConcurrentMaps putIfAbsent @ verwende
Ich habe Javas ConcurrentMap für eine Map verwendet, die von mehreren Threads verwendet werden kann. Der putIfAbsent ist eine großartige Methode und viel einfacher zu lesen / schreiben als die Verwendung von Standardkartenoperationen. Ich habe ...
Warum läuft mein Code langsamer, wenn ich Begrenzungsprüfungen entferne?
Ich schreibe eine Bibliothek für lineare Algebra in Rust. Ich habe eine Funktion, um einen Verweis auf eine Matrixzelle in einer bestimmten Zeile und Spalte abzurufen. Diese Funktion beginnt mit zwei Aussagen, dass sich Zeile und Spalte ...
Schnelle Anzeige der Wellenform in C / C ++
Ich möchte einen Audio-Editor in C oder C ++ unter Windows und Linux implementieren. Ich kann nicht herausfinden, wie die Wellenform in der vollständig verkleinerten Ansicht schnell genug angezeigt werden kann. Ich suche keine Informationen über ...
Warum ist statistics.mean () so langsam?
Ich habe die Leistung des @ verglichmean Funktion desstatistics Modul mit dem einfachensum(l)/len(l) Methode und fand diemean Funktion aus irgendeinem Grund sehr langsam zu sein. Ich benutztetimeit Weiß jemand, was die massiven Unterschiede in ...
Ist es sicher, auf x86 und x64 nach dem Ende eines Puffers innerhalb derselben Seite zu lesen?
Viele Methoden, die in Hochleistungsalgorithmen zu finden sind, könnten (und werden) vereinfacht werden, wenn sie ein @ lesen dürfegeringe Meng nach dem Ende der Eingabepuffer. Hier bedeutet "kleine Menge" im Allgemeinen bis zuW - 1 Bytes nach ...
.NET LINQ-Abfragesyntax vs Methodenkette
Gibt es einen Leistungsunterschied zwischen den folgenden beiden Anweisungen? from item in collection where item.id == 3 select itemun collection.Where(item => item.id ==3) Gibt es generell einen Leistungsunterschied zwischen der LINQ-Syntax ...
Query extrem langsam nach der Migration auf MySQL 5.7
Ich habe eine MySQL-Datenbank mit InnoDB-Tabellen, die über 10 GB Daten summieren, die ich von MySQL 5.5 auf MySQL 5.7 migrieren möchte. Und ich habe eine Frage, die ein bisschen aussieht wie: SELECT dates.date, count(mySub2.myColumn1), ...
Python - Beschleunigt die Konvertierung einer kategorialen Variablen in ihren numerischen Index
Ich muss eine Spalte mit kategorialen Variablen in einem Pandas-Datenrahmen in einen numerischen Wert konvertieren, der dem Index in einem Array der eindeutigen kategorialen Variablen in der Spalte entspricht (lange Geschichte! import pandas as ...